Join Luke Beattie, Karl Jensen, Nigel Morris and Jess MacPherson for a down-to-earth update on what’s happening in the Australian solar industry.
With regular guests we discuss technology, events and business issues facing anyone involved in solar, storage or electric vehicles.

    It’s the year of the battery… and everything’s on fire (mostly metaphorically).

    Luke, Nigel, Jess and Karl rip into Australia’s battery boom — unpacking rebate changes, installer sign-off limits, AC vs DC battery beef, free-power price signals, and why half the country wants a home battery immediately.

    Along the way they call out dodgy installs, argue about who actually owns the mess when systems break, debate whether vehicle-to-grid is finally ready (or still dreaming), question remote shutdowns, recycling, and admit — reluctantly — that every monitoring app still kind of sucks.

    Plus: winners and losers for the year, Spotify Wrapped banter, EV charging confusion, free electricity windows, and some very bold predictions for 2026.

    It’s been a big week in solar… and we somehow didn’t make it worse (well… not intentionally).

    In this episode we unpack the latest on the Cheap Home Batteries program, including what’s changing, why it matters, and how it impacts installers, retailers, and customers chasing those “too good to be true” mega-battery deals.

    Then we’re joined by Shane Jurgenstein (Sales Manager) and Gaven Xu (Pre-Sales Engineer) from GoodWe for a proper chat about what’s actually happening in the battery market right now — from the shift to all-in-one systems, backup and bypass switching, charge/discharge performance, and the realities of expanding systems over time.

    Plus: Prime Minister house visits, cricket brand ambassadors (Alex Carey), the GoodWe Rewards program for installers, and a few classic JASP technical difficulties along the way.

    This episode takes a detailed look at the Sigenergy recall, covering the timeline of issues, communication breakdowns, installer frustrations, fire incident investigations, and the broader implications for product testing, compliance, and industry transparency. Guest Anthony Bennett joins the discussion to help unpack what happened, what went wrong, and what the solar sector can learn moving forward.
